Production of high P/sub T/ photons in proton-beryllium collisions

Hadronic ..pi../sup 0/ and direct photon production was measured in a large acceptance liquid argon calorimeter using a 300 GeV/c proton beam incident on a beryllium target. ..pi../sup 0/ and single ..gamma.. cross sections were obtained. Monte Carlo backgrounds to the single ..gamma.. signal were calculated for ..pi../sup 0/ and eta/sup 0/ decay sources with their normalization based on the number of ..pi../sup 0/'s and eta/sup 0/'s observed. After single ..gamma.. background subtraction, the ratio of cross sections, ..gamma../..pi../sup 0/, was found to increase steadily from 0.05 at p/sub t/ = 2.0 GeV/c to values approaching one at p/sub t/ = 6.0 GeV/c, indicating a significant increase in direct ..gamma.. relative to ..pi../sup 0/ production in this range.
